9. Harry got his start on the British version of The X Factor.

One Direction was actually signed by Simon Cowell. But if not for the thought to combine the young men into this group it’s safe to say that Harry wouldn’t have gone any further since he wasn’t about to advance on his own. It doesn’t seem like it was lack of talent.

8. He got to make his film debut in the Christopher Nolan flick, Dunkirk.

In fact aside from any film that’s been about One Direction this is really the only film he’s been thus far, but it was one that managed to be deemed something special no matter that some folks had to point out any and all historical inaccuracies. It was still well done and very well acted.

2. He dated Taylor Swift at one point.

You can’t really say he got around when it came to dating women, but he certainly seemed to find one that was more than a little eye-catching when he went out with Taylor Swift for a while in 2012. Obviously it ended after a while and only those closest to them would really know why.
